Understanding the Properties of Aluminum Chloride Solid

Aluminum chloride solid is typically a white to pale yellow crystalline powder. It’s highly hygroscopic, meaning it readily absorbs moisture from the air, and this absorption can lead to the formation of hydrochloric acid fumes. It’s a strong Lewis acid, making it an effective catalyst in many organic reactions. Its melting point is around 193°C (379°F), and its boiling point is approximately 178°C (352°F). The anhydrous form is essential for specific applications, demanding careful storage and handling to prevent hydration. Production Methods of Aluminum Chloride Solid

Aluminum chloride solid is primarily produced through two main methods: direct chlorination and the reaction of aluminum metal with hydrogen chloride gas. Direct chlorination involves reacting aluminum metal with chlorine gas at high temperatures. The reaction of aluminum with hydrogen chloride is carried out in a furnace. The resulting aluminum chloride vapor is then condensed into a solid form. Both methods require careful control of temperature and pressure to ensure high purity and yield. The choice of production method depends on factors such as cost, availability of raw materials, and desired product quality. Key Applications of Aluminum Chloride Solid

The versatility of aluminum chloride solid stems from its broad range of applications. It’s a critical catalyst in Friedel-Crafts alkylation and acylation reactions, foundational processes in organic chemistry. In the petrochemical industry, it’s used in the isomerization of alkanes and the polymerization of olefins. It also finds use in the production of dyes, pharmaceuticals, and various aluminum compounds. Furthermore, it acts as a deodorant in antiperspirants and as a component in some drying agents. Safety Considerations When Handling Aluminum Chloride Solid

Aluminum chloride solid is corrosive and reacts violently with water, releasing heat and hydrochloric acid fumes. Proper personal protective equipment (PPE), including gloves, safety goggles, and a lab coat, is essential. Handling should be conducted in a well-ventilated area or under a fume hood. Avoid contact with skin and eyes. In case of contact, immediately flush with copious amounts of water and seek medical attention. Store aluminum chloride solid in a tightly sealed container in a cool, dry place, away from moisture and incompatible materials. Adhering to these safety guidelines is critical to prevent accidents and ensure safe handling.

What are the potential hazards associated with aluminum chloride solid?

Aluminum chloride solid is corrosive and can cause severe burns to skin and eyes. It reacts violently with water, releasing heat and hydrochloric acid fumes, which are also corrosive and irritating to the respiratory system. Inhalation of these fumes can cause coughing, choking, and pulmonary edema. Proper handling procedures, including the use of PPE and adequate ventilation, are essential to minimize these risks.

Can aluminum chloride solid be used in aqueous solutions?

While aluminum chloride solid reacts with water, it can be used to create aqueous solutions of aluminum chloride. However, this reaction is exothermic and generates significant heat and hydrochloric acid. The process must be carried out carefully and slowly, with constant stirring and cooling, to control the reaction and prevent splashing. The resulting solution will be acidic and corrosive and should be handled with appropriate precautions.
